Medical experts are increasingly urging patients to monitor cardiovascular health markers beyond standard blood pressure, specifically highlighting the importance of screening for lipoprotein(a) levels. Often described as a “silent” risk factor, elevated lipoprotein(a) is a genetically determined lipid particle that significantly increases the risk of premature heart disease and stroke, yet it remains absent from many routine cholesterol screenings, according to the British Heart Foundation.
For many individuals, the first indication of a cardiovascular issue—such as a heart attack or arterial blockage—occurs without prior warning, often despite a lifestyle that appears healthy or athletic. Because lipoprotein(a) levels are primarily inherited and generally do not respond to standard dietary changes or traditional statin therapies in the same way as LDL cholesterol, identifying this marker early is critical for long-term risk management, as reported by the American Heart Association.
Understanding Lipoprotein(a) and Genetic Predisposition
Lipoprotein(a) is a complex particle consisting of an LDL cholesterol core bound to an additional protein called apolipoprotein(a). Unlike typical cholesterol, which can often be managed through diet and exercise, the concentration of lipoprotein(a) in the blood is determined almost entirely by genetics. According to the Centers for Disease Control and Prevention (CDC), individuals who inherit high levels from one or both parents face a lifelong, elevated risk of atherosclerotic cardiovascular disease, regardless of their other health habits.
The clinical challenge lies in the “silent” nature of the condition. Because it does not manifest as a traditional lifestyle disease, many young, asymptomatic adults remain unaware of their risk until a major cardiac event occurs. Medical professionals, including cardiologists in Germany and abroad, emphasize that checking this value once in a lifetime is usually sufficient to determine an individual’s baseline genetic risk, as levels tend to remain stable throughout adulthood.
Why Standard Cholesterol Tests May Fall Short
Standard lipid panels—which measure total cholesterol, LDL, HDL, and triglycerides—frequently fail to detect high lipoprotein(a) because it is not routinely included in these screenings. Many patients assume that because their “total cholesterol” is within a normal range, they are not at risk for cardiovascular complications. This assumption can lead to a false sense of security, particularly for those with a family history of premature heart disease.
The European Society of Cardiology (ESC) recommends that clinicians consider measuring lipoprotein(a) at least once in every adult’s lifetime to identify those at high risk who might otherwise be missed. By incorporating this simple blood test into an initial cardiovascular assessment, physicians can better tailor preventive strategies, such as more aggressive blood pressure control or the use of specific lipid-lowering therapies, to mitigate the cumulative risk of arterial damage.
Managing Cardiovascular Risk Through Early Detection
While there is currently no medication specifically designed to lower lipoprotein(a) that is as widely available as statins are for LDL cholesterol, the identification of high levels changes how physicians manage a patient’s overall health. When a patient is found to have elevated lipoprotein(a), the standard of care shifts toward a more rigorous management of all other modifiable risk factors. This includes strictly controlling blood pressure, managing blood sugar levels, and maintaining a healthy body mass index.

Experts suggest that patients who have a family history of heart attacks or strokes occurring before age 55 in men or 65 in women should specifically ask their general practitioner or cardiologist for a lipoprotein(a) test. Understanding one’s genetic profile allows for a proactive approach to heart health, rather than a reactive one following an unexpected medical crisis.
